SubjectRe: de2104x: interrupts before interrupt handler is registered
Martin Michlmayr <tbm@cyrius.com> :
[...]
> There's another interrupt related bug in the driver, though. I
> sometimes get a kernel panic when rsycing several 100 megs of data
> across the LAN. A picture showing the call trace can be found at
> http://www.cyrius.com/tmp/de2104x_panic.jpg

Not sure about this one, but...

Signed-off-by: Francois Romieu <romieu@fr.zoreil.com>

diff --git a/drivers/net/tulip/de2104x.c b/drivers/net/tulip/de2104x.c
index d7fb3ff..49235e2 100644
--- a/drivers/net/tulip/de2104x.c
+++ b/drivers/net/tulip/de2104x.c
@@ -1455,6 +1455,8 @@ static void de_tx_timeout (struct net_de
synchronize_irq(dev->irq);
de_clean_rings(de);

+ de_init_rings(de);
+
de_init_hw(de);

netif_wake_queue(dev);
